Police investigating breaking and entering in Constantine

ST. JOSEPH COUNTY, Mich. – The St. Joseph County Sheriff’s Office is looking for information on a breaking and entering incident that happened on June 3 in the 66000 block of Constantine Road.

Suspects entered a building on the property by breaking the door handle and prying open the door, reports said.

One inside, the subjects opened an overhead door and stole the following items:

  • A 2019 John Deere Gator, dark green camo in color
  • A 2011 John Deere Gator, green in color
  • A 25-gallon sprayer in the bed of the Gator
  • A Husqvarna weed eater also in the Gator
  • A 2010 utility trailer, black in color, with a rear drop gate

Anyone with information about this incident is asked to please call the Sheriff’s Department at 467-9045 ext. 312.
